Sisi invites Merkel to visit Egypt

Cairo - Arab Today

President Abdel Fattah El Sisi underlined the depth of relations between Egypt and Germany and hailed their cooperation that has been growing remarkably over the past period after several German companies signed huge contracts in the different sectors in Egypt, especially engineering giant "Siemens’" work in the energy field.

During a meeting Sunday with visiting German Vice Chancellor and Economics and Energy Minister Sigmar Gabriel, Sisi said Germany is one of the most important trade partners to Egypt in the European Union.

The volume of trade exchange between the two countries hit 5 billion euros in 2015, Sisi said, adding that Germany is a large supplier of technological and industrial products to Egypt.

Sisi invited German Chancellor Angela Merkel to visit Egypt this year, presidential spokesman Alaa Youssef said.

Sisi reviewed the political and economic developments in Egypt and the main challenges facing the achievement of security and stability and fighting terrorism in the region, the spokesman said.

For his part, Gabriel hailed the outcome of Sisi’s visit of Germany in June 2015, saying it gave political and economic momentum to the two countries’ relationship.

Sisi noted that the refugee crisis in Europe requires more attention to the region’s causes and finding settlements to the crises of some of regional countries to preserve their unity.

The formation of a national consensus government in Libya is a positive step, Sisi said, warning from the repercussions of the activities of terrorist groups in Libya.

Germany is keen on supporting the stability of Egypt and achieving development at the political, economic and social levels, Gabriel said, pointing out to the correlation between human rights and freedoms and the improvement of economic conditions.

An appropriate stage has to be set for the work of NGOs, the German official said, adding that he understands the size of challenges encountering Egypt at the regional and internal levels.

Sisi then held an extensive meeting with 52 representatives of the German business community in the presence of the ministers of electricity, foreign affairs, international cooperation, trade and investment.

He reviewed Egyptian government efforts to develop the economy, saying it was successful in securing the energy needed for the country’s ambitious development program.

Egypt has adopted a set of economic and legislative measures in the past period to promote investments, Sisi said.

A large number of national projects to upgrade the infrastructure was launched, including the construction of an administrative capital, new cities, ports, airports, industrial zones and logistic centers in addition to development projects in the Suez Canal region, the president said.

Egypt hopes that German companies would contribute to those projects as they offer different investment opportunities.

Source : MENA
